two hundred forty-nine million, nine hundred ninety-two thousand, five hundred six
Currency CA$249992506 in canadian english: two hundred forty-nine million, nine hundred ninety-two thousand, five hundred six Canadian dollar.
In Price: 249992506.00
239992506 | 259992506